DbContextOptionsBuilder.UseRootApplicationServiceProvider Yöntem
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Aşırı Yüklemeler
UseRootApplicationServiceProvider() |
Kapsamı belirlenmiş uygulama hizmet sağlayıcısından kökünü IServiceProvider çözümler. Kök sağlayıcı, tekil iç hizmetlerden tekil uygulama hizmetlerini almak için kullanılabilir. |
UseRootApplicationServiceProvider(IServiceProvider) |
Tekil uygulama hizmetlerinin tekil iç hizmetlerden alınabileceği kökü IServiceProvider ayarlar. |
UseRootApplicationServiceProvider()
Kapsamı belirlenmiş uygulama hizmet sağlayıcısından kökünü IServiceProvider çözümler. Kök sağlayıcı, tekil iç hizmetlerden tekil uygulama hizmetlerini almak için kullanılabilir.
public virtual Microsoft.EntityFrameworkCore.DbContextOptionsBuilder UseRootApplicationServiceProvider ();
abstract member UseRootApplicationServiceProvider : unit -> Microsoft.EntityFrameworkCore.DbContextOptionsBuilder
override this.UseRootApplicationServiceProvider : unit -> Microsoft.EntityFrameworkCore.DbContextOptionsBuilder
Public Overridable Function UseRootApplicationServiceProvider () As DbContextOptionsBuilder
Döndürülenler
Birden çok çağrının zincirlenebilmesi için aynı oluşturucu örneği.
Açıklamalar
Bu, normal uygulamaların nadiren ihtiyaç duyduğu gelişmiş bir seçenektir. Bu yöntemin çağrılması, her farklı kök uygulama hizmet sağlayıcısı için yeni bir iç hizmet sağlayıcısı oluşturulmasına neden olur.
Daha fazla bilgi ve örnek için bkz. DbContextOptions kullanma .
Şunlara uygulanır
UseRootApplicationServiceProvider(IServiceProvider)
Tekil uygulama hizmetlerinin tekil iç hizmetlerden alınabileceği kökü IServiceProvider ayarlar.
public virtual Microsoft.EntityFrameworkCore.DbContextOptionsBuilder UseRootApplicationServiceProvider (IServiceProvider? rootServiceProvider);
abstract member UseRootApplicationServiceProvider : IServiceProvider -> Microsoft.EntityFrameworkCore.DbContextOptionsBuilder
override this.UseRootApplicationServiceProvider : IServiceProvider -> Microsoft.EntityFrameworkCore.DbContextOptionsBuilder
Public Overridable Function UseRootApplicationServiceProvider (rootServiceProvider As IServiceProvider) As DbContextOptionsBuilder
Parametreler
- rootServiceProvider
- IServiceProvider
Kullanılacak hizmet sağlayıcısı.
Döndürülenler
Birden çok çağrının zincirlenebilmesi için aynı oluşturucu örneği.
Açıklamalar
Bu, normal uygulamaların nadiren ihtiyaç duyduğu gelişmiş bir seçenektir. Bu yöntemin çağrılması, her farklı kök uygulama hizmet sağlayıcısı için yeni bir iç hizmet sağlayıcısı oluşturulmasına neden olur.
Daha fazla bilgi ve örnek için bkz. DbContextOptions kullanma .
Şunlara uygulanır
Entity Framework